Transaction 46651e18f3852494e7490d3f723a2014866f698c42bcb4f63ae9441018056060
1 Input
1 Output
-
46651e18f3852494e7490d3f723a2014866f698c42bcb4f63ae9441018056060:0
- value
- 9605
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eeb1e602ca9a1870f4df6308737af700885c1019 OP_EQUAL
- address
- 3PT7roVpQXC9UM9VjEHCQZD7QTNCZZt1zi